Launch the conveyor belt in the reverse run, to the tail pulley The belt must be empty Check it during three entire revolutions Re-launch the conveyor in the current direction and wait another three revolutions Rectify the tension to center of the belt if you tighten on the left side, the belt must moves to the right See figures B C...

The dynamic characteristics of a belt conveyor are determined to a large extent by the properties of the belt This paper describes experiments designed to establish the dynamic properties of belting material The dynamic elastic modulus, viscous damping and rheological constants of the belt were measured...
The global conveyor belt moves much more slowly than surface currents -- a few centimeters per second, compared to tens or hundreds of centimeters per second Scientists estimate that it takes one section of the belt 1,000 years to complete one full circuit of the globe...

A critical examination of the conveyor-belt model has actually been under way for a number of years As pointed out in 2002 , the conveyor belt is only loosely defined as flow that carries heat and salt from high to low latitudes and vice versa It has never had an operational definition with mathematical rigor Today ....

The global oceanic conveyer belt shown above in a simplified illustration , is a unifying concept that connects the ocean s surface and thermohaline deep mass circulation regimes, transporting heat and salt on a planetary scale The conveyor belt system can be thought of as beginning near Greenland and Iceland in the North Atlantic where dry, cold winds blowing from northern Canada chill ....
Wire mesh belt conveyor This type of belt conveyor, because of the open mesh, permitting the free flow of air, is excellent for conveying hot or cold materials too hot or too cold to handle on standard duck or PVC belts The wire mesh belt can travel on rollers or longitudinal runners covered with a ,...
